About Crenshaw Lighting
Crenshaw Lighting was founded in 1957 in Raleigh, NC, by William Crenshaw. For decades, Crenshaw focused on education, theater, and ecclesiastical lighting. In 1982, William's son Woody relocated the business to its current home of Floyd, VA, a small mountain town on a high plateau in the Blue Ridge Mountains. Woody continued the focus of education and ecclesiastical lighting. Because of its reputation for quality, Crenshaw began doing work with prominent architects and lighting designers from around the world.
